Episode Synopsis
In this week’s edition of Gateway to Africa, we visit the apartheid museum in Johannesburg which is temporarily hosting O. R Tambo exhibition. O. R Tambo was the leader of the liberation movement in exile before he died in 1993. He would have been 100 years this year had he lived. The exhibition chronicles his entire life and it is hoped it will travel around the world because O. R Tambo was world figure, known as a diplomat and a revolutionary. We also hear from one person who knew very well, his former bodyguard Kingsley Makhubela, now the CEO of Brand SA.
